What is the cube in Mario?

The Party Cube is a giant white box found in Mario Party 4. In the game, Toad, Shy Guy, Boo, Koopa, and Goomba send invitations to Mario and his friends, allowing them to enter the Party Cube. Inside it are a lot of game boards and minigames.

What is the square thing in Mario?

Thwomps, also known as Thwomp Traps, are giant stone faces found mostly in the Mushroom Kingdom. They are normally depicted as spike-encrusted living stones that are usually rectangular in shape and made their first appearance in the game Super Mario Bros. 3.

What is the block with a face in Mario?

Face blocks (or face Blocks) are objects that appear in New Super Mario Bros. They start out as a single block with a face on it. Each time Mario or Luigi hits the block, another face block pops out above the previous one, creating up to four face blocks piled on one another.

What is the yellow box in Mario?

Yellow blocks (also parsed as Yellow Blocks) are objects seen in the Paper Mario series; they can be destroyed with the basic hammer. In Paper Mario and Paper Mario: The Thousand-Year Door, they are not very hard to get by, with stone blocks and metal blocks presenting more difficult obstacles.

Why does Mario always wear a hat?

Mario was first featured in Donkey Kong, released on arcade machines in 1981. He was given his – now – trademark hat because Shigeru Miyamoto believed that it was easier to animate than a full bed of hair. This small decision has significant consequences, that all lead to this hat.

Why is Mario a racoon?

Raccoon Mario was created when Takashi Tezuka wanted a way for Mario to spin and knock away enemies with a tail. At first, the inclusion of a raccoon-like Mario made him worried, but he wanted this new action to implemented in some way.

What are the colors of the blocks in Super Mario?

In Super Mario World and its reissue, there are four types of Exclamation Mark Blocks (also referred to as Switch Blocks): Yellow Blocks (or Mushroom Blocks), Green Blocks, Red Blocks, and Blue Blocks. They all start out as outlines, more specifically Dotted-Line Blocks.

What are the GREY bricks in Mario?

A Gray Brick Block is a gray-colored Brick Block appearing in World-e of Super Mario Advance 4: Super Mario Bros. 3, more specifically in the levels A Sky-High Adventure and Puzzling Pipe Maze. It is a solid block that can be destroyed only by using the Hammer Suit or the Tanooki Suit's statue mode.

Why is Mario's hair brown?

What really happened was that, when drawing the character, it became much easier to draw the mustache as an extension of the outline of his nose. Using that same color of black, we drew the mustache. But then we felt bad for Mario that he didn't have a distinct hair color, so we gave him brown hair.

Why does Mario have a tail?

The raccoon tail allows Mario to spin and hit enemies, while the Tanooki suit allowed Mario to turn into a statue. Both suits allowed Mario to get airborne, though. For the second question, Koizumi deferred to Takashi Tezuka, a designer who helped create the Tanooki suit for Super Mario Bros.
